|
5230101a8d
|
beta0
|
2021-11-13 14:12:37 +00:00 |
|
|
a21f518b21
|
removed framework impl
|
2021-11-02 20:19:29 +00:00 |
|
|
72228911f2
|
Readded some guild data code. fixed some weird cases with macro command. removed restrict command. changed db to be 'as it was'. removed execution limiters since commands are quite heavily ratelimited anyway
|
2021-10-30 21:02:11 +01:00 |
|
|
db7cca6296
|
added to the migration file somewhat. added some checks to components
|
2021-10-26 22:13:51 +01:00 |
|
|
e36e718f28
|
removed all guild data related code
|
2021-10-26 21:10:14 +01:00 |
|
|
a362a24cfc
|
changed a bunch of types so the macro run command works nicely
|
2021-10-13 16:37:15 +01:00 |
|
|
903daf65e6
|
...
|
2021-10-12 21:52:43 +01:00 |
|
|
d84d7ab62b
|
added functionality for reusable hook functions that will execute on commands
|
2021-09-22 21:12:29 +01:00 |
|
|
b2207e308a
|
optimized packing slightly. restrict interactions
|
2021-09-16 15:42:50 +01:00 |
|
|
3c1eeed92f
|
look command pager
|
2021-09-16 14:48:29 +01:00 |
|
|
3e547861ea
|
components
|
2021-09-11 20:40:58 +01:00 |
|
|
471948bed3
|
linked everything together
|
2021-09-10 18:09:25 +01:00 |
|
|
c148cdf556
|
removed language_manager.rs. framework reworked for slash commands. updated info commands for new framework
|
2021-09-06 13:46:16 +01:00 |
|
|
98aed91d21
|
revert some usages of discord builtin timestamp formatting
|
2021-09-02 23:59:30 +01:00 |
|
|
40630c0014
|
restructured all the reminder creation stuff into builders
|
2021-09-02 23:38:12 +01:00 |
|
|
320060b1bd
|
functions for signing stuff
|
2021-07-16 18:18:35 +01:00 |
|
|
7bcb3c4a70
|
fixed oversight where users could set DM reminders across servers
|
2021-07-10 13:25:12 +01:00 |
|
|
59ffb505dc
|
timezone command uses interaction buttons
|
2021-06-27 16:31:54 +01:00 |
|
|
85659f05aa
|
migrated reminder commands to new database code
|
2021-06-03 17:43:28 +01:00 |
|
|
1a09f026c9
|
made ratelimiting only apply when a command is actually done
|
2021-05-25 22:43:35 +01:00 |
|
|
2346c2e978
|
v bump
|
2021-05-13 18:50:42 +01:00 |
|
|
0a9624d12d
|
guild data caching
|
2021-04-12 22:33:02 +01:00 |
|
|
72a976dea8
|
look command now shows interval
|
2021-03-27 13:12:08 +00:00 |
|
|
c76a456af5
|
added cargo feature to cache guild prefixes. dont query language until necessary in framework
|
2021-03-24 13:10:57 +00:00 |
|
|
1473ac3bcf
|
natural's help output is now unified with the help command. removed an unconstructed enum variant. added countdown to help menu
|
2021-03-21 14:39:54 +00:00 |
|
|
65c59ca889
|
fixed remind command having too many spaces
|
2021-03-14 10:27:30 +00:00 |
|
|
7b6464d5a4
|
help command now no longer relies on help_strings const
timeparser updated to work with partially specified times
|
2021-02-23 13:45:25 +00:00 |
|
|
3075e34fe1
|
1.4.6- natural arguments can now be on new lines and work properly
|
2021-02-21 12:26:49 +00:00 |
|
|
93e372e53e
|
fix for dev error showing instead of other errors. show shard number on help pages. cache guilds on join
|
2021-02-14 14:10:01 +00:00 |
|
|
e9e321ebb1
|
fix for guilds not being cached
|
2021-02-12 11:44:52 +00:00 |
|
|
ff56ab3c83
|
fix for oom
|
2021-02-11 23:30:44 +00:00 |
|
|
355693f366
|
changed dependencies so that we stay on releases
|
2021-01-25 20:24:24 +00:00 |
|
|
74874c6e99
|
timezones are now queried at launch rather than every time the timezone command is used
|
2021-01-19 12:19:20 +00:00 |
|
|
9003beb1bb
|
fix multiline reminders. disable unused gateways if dm disabled
|
2021-01-19 12:01:14 +00:00 |
|
|
43ba899c7a
|
removed forward check bc it doesnt work. added an environment variable to configure if dm responses should be enabled
|
2021-01-17 00:39:48 +00:00 |
|
|
4d7b957a91
|
readded patreon checks to natural
|
2021-01-14 18:00:24 +00:00 |
|
|
702743c108
|
reverted previous changes. dependency upgrade
|
2021-01-13 19:19:55 +00:00 |
|
|
e866171ea7
|
dependency upd
|
2021-01-09 18:25:50 +00:00 |
|
|
769cb78141
|
removed async_trait from deps to use reexport from serenity
|
2021-01-07 21:11:02 +00:00 |
|
|
99c4a23bf0
|
updated serenity to latest current. interval and remind commands are now operationally identical using one regex. interval accepts an optional third parameter which is an expiration point
|
2021-01-03 14:48:18 +00:00 |
|
|
c7c3b14c2d
|
fixed <<here>> not mentioning
|
2020-12-29 22:44:11 +00:00 |
|
|
55c7740cef
|
meridian 12 now works on timezone command
|
2020-12-28 21:58:58 +00:00 |
|
|
2db405866f
|
fix interval/donor message not showing
|
2020-12-28 21:31:52 +00:00 |
|
|
684661af42
|
fix guild ids
|
2020-12-22 14:44:45 +00:00 |
|
|
bfc48a986d
|
added length check to timer creation
|
2020-12-20 14:36:20 +00:00 |
|
|
fd4acc4b9d
|
updated deps. improved restrict output to be nicer in appearance.
|
2020-12-17 19:59:02 +00:00 |
|
|
268fcab8c5
|
help command rework started
|
2020-11-30 16:06:05 +00:00 |
|
|
d3f9fa6d7b
|
doing a facelift for timezone command
|
2020-11-22 23:58:46 +00:00 |
|
|
6a7491d094
|
new language manager that loads strings from compiled json file
|
2020-11-21 16:48:20 +00:00 |
|
|
1927d381ab
|
bumped sqlx -> 0.4, bumped reminder_rs -> 1.2.3, added a more descriptive message for not enough permissions. removed STRINGS_TABLE environment variable
|
2020-11-20 16:37:39 +00:00 |
|